Transaction dabb76ba2d51afd1ca28406385d0a6bb00dc1d7eeee6fe3540bf380430e089af
1 Input
1 Output
-
dabb76ba2d51afd1ca28406385d0a6bb00dc1d7eeee6fe3540bf380430e089af:0
- value
- 29749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1853fb364063b58319c2a55845a2cd63f4613ff OP_EQUAL
- address
- 3Hsf9nhsJRHdeVGpWfHrvJqoq61T5qEiou